Output 8895f6216cf6990bb71cad3042c577876966f260be60a92cb36dd01e8f8692a2:1

value
50900
script pubkey
OP_0 OP_PUSHBYTES_20 5fa568d12f5ab7e62668e7cbe9a37458c6e27ea4
address
bc1qt7jk35f0t2m7vfngul97ngm5trrwyl4yte2tz4
transaction
8895f6216cf6990bb71cad3042c577876966f260be60a92cb36dd01e8f8692a2
confirmations
308084
spent
true